Output 63c42d212764317b7bc8db896ef71b8722d8719393eb87fd798c4dcf43231a7f:3

value
1012207411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a805f5360360285b5ff15e01b3b5b0150fe8e1b OP_EQUAL
address
3Crk9R3jGuNeVGFrHPvkhBJ8m8wyAdrARw
transaction
63c42d212764317b7bc8db896ef71b8722d8719393eb87fd798c4dcf43231a7f
spent
true